Why War Is Never a Good Idea
By Alice Walker (Author) and Stefano Vitale (Illustrator) 
32 pages; HarperCollins


The most necessary kids' book of the year, Why War Is Never a Good Idea (HarperCollins), reveals through Alice Walker's hard-hitting words ("War has bad manners / War eats everything / In its path") and Stefano Vitale's sunny-with-a-chance-of-destruction imagery what is so enchanting about a world at peace, and how much we are poised to lose now.
Cathleen Medwick
